Elon Musk Launches Starlink in Indonesia, Bringing High-Speed Internet to Remote Regions
  • SpaceX has launched its Starlink satellite internet service in Indonesia, targeting remote regions such as health centers in Bali and the island of Arc in Maluku.

  • Elon Musk's visit to Bali for the service's inauguration underscores Indonesia's push to use technology for economic growth, aligning with its goal to become a top-five economy by 2045.

  • Starlink, which holds a majority of the satellites in orbit, is already operational in Malaysia, the Philippines, and Ukraine, aiding rural areas and various sectors.

  • The launch highlights Indonesia's commitment to digital technology development and addressing global issues, coinciding with the World Water Forum in Bali.

  • Indonesia's long-term efforts to secure deals with Musk's companies have been realized with the launch of Starlink in the country.
